草庐IT

HBASE_CLASSPATH

全部标签

实验三 HBase的安装与简单操作

一、实验目的安装和配置hbase数据库熟悉hbase中相关的shell命令二、实验环境centOS8hadoop-3.2.3JDK版本:1.8HBase版本:2.4.12三、实验内容1.HBase数据库的安装下载HBase去官网下载hbase的安装包,然后将安装包上传到虚拟机上解压注意需要切换到root用户下,方便操作tar-zxvfhbase-2.4.12-bin.tar.gz-C/app修改名字mvhbase-2.4.12hbase配置(1)修改/etc/profile增加#sethbaseenviromentexportHBASE_HOME=/app/hbaseexportPATH=$P

HBase实战:大数据存储技术——学习HBase数据库的应用场景和使用技巧

作者:禅与计算机程序设计艺术1.简介1.1HBase介绍ApacheHBase是一个分布式、可扩展、高性能的NoSQL数据库。它是一个列族数据库,由Apache基金会所开发。它支持稀疏和密集存储,提供了一个高度可伸缩的系统,并能够在线地进行横向扩展。HBase提供了一个高效率的数据访问接口,可以使用SQL或JavaAPI访问HBase数据库。HBase采用了Google的BigTable设计理念,将内存中的数据结构存放在硬盘上,通过压缩和批量加载方式来减少对磁盘的读写操作,提升查询效率。1.2为什么要使用HBase?数据量越来越大,海量数据的存储和分析速度要求越来越快大数据时代下,数据量呈现爆

HBase 原理与应用场景

作者:禅与计算机程序设计艺术1.简介ApacheHBase是ApacheHadoop子项目,是一个高性能、开源的NoSQL数据存储系统。它基于GoogleBigtable的论文实现,是一个分布式的、可扩展的、支持结构化数据的数据库。HBase可以说是Hadoop和NoSQL之间的一个重要角色扮演者,既可以作为Hadoop的底层数据存储,也可以作为数据仓库的后端存储。在Hadoop大数据生态圈中,HBase提供了海量非结构化数据存储空间,具有优秀的查询性能。此外,HBase还适合用于对大型复杂的数据进行实时分析。本文将以较为全面的视角,从以下几个方面讨论HBase及其应用场景:①HBase基本概

Hbase 系列教程:HBase 分布式文件存储系统解析

作者:禅与计算机程序设计艺术1.简介:Hbase是Apache的开源NoSQL数据库项目之一。它是一个分布式、可扩展的、高性能、面向列的非关系型数据库。作为Hadoop大数据生态的一部分,Hbase以高可用性、可伸缩性和水平可扩展性著称。它提供了一个列族模型(ColumnFamilyModel),能够存储结构化和半结构化的数据,并允许对数据的不同属性进行索引。同时,它支持ACID事务、查询语言SQL和MapReduce编程模型,具备强大的容错性、高性能等特点。本文将详细阐述Hbase的架构设计及工作原理,并通过两个具体案例进行讲解,展示Hbase在海量数据处理上的强大能力。1.1历史沿革Hba

头歌 HBase(相关的五个实验)

目录HBase的安装与基本操作HBase伪分布式环境搭建 HBase开发:使用Java操作HBase第1关:创建表第2关:添加数据第3关:获取数据第4关:删除表HBase开发:批量操作第1关:批量获取数据第2关:批量删除数据第3关:批量导入数据至HBaseHBase开发:JavaAPI管理表第1关:JavaAPI获取表的列表第2关:修改表第3关:禁用表、启用表、删除表HBase的安装与基本操作第一关:HBase数据库的安装与配置mkdir/appcd/opttar-zxvfhbase-2.1.1-bin.tar.gz-C/appvim/app/hbase-2.1.1/conf/hbase-en

mysql - 如何将表从 mysql 导入到 hbase?

usetesthadoop;CREATETABLEemployee(empidINT(2),empnamevarchar(20),salrayint(6));INSERTINTOemployeeVALUES(1,'emp1',15000),(1,'emp1',15000),(2,'emp2',12200),(3,'emp3',99999),(4,'emp4',17687),(5,'emp5',45788);**strongtext**cd$SQOOP_HOMEbin/sqoopimport--connectjdbc:mysql://localhost/testhadoop--usern

大数据技术之HBase(一)HBase简介、HBase快速入门、HBase进阶

文章目录1HBase简介1.1HBase定义1.2HBase数据模型1.2.1HBase逻辑结构1.2.2HBase物理存储结构1.2.3数据模型1.3HBase基本架构2HBase快速入门2.1HBase安装部署2.2HBaseShell操作2.2.1基本操作2.2.2表的操作3HBase进阶3.1架构原理3.2写流程3.3MemStoreFlush3.4读流程3.5StoreFileCompaction3.6RegionSplit1HBase简介1.1HBase定义HBase是一种分布式、可扩展、支持海量数据存储的NoSQL数据库。1.2HBase数据模型逻辑上,HBase的数据模型同关系

【Hbase】hbase的java api操作(3)

目录这篇文章的源码比较多,需要的私信我需求与数据集准备工作下载安装maven下载安装idea配置国内的maven镜像库创建一个maven工程修改pom文件,导入相关的依赖复制Hadoop的配置文件core-site.xml和HBase的配置文件hbase-site.xml到resources目录中创建包结构创建hbase连接类及管理对象测试 创建案例一到案例八的源码案例一、使用javaapi创建hbase的表编写代码运行查看创建的表案例二、使用javaapi删除表编写删除表的方法代码调用方法案例三、往创建的表中插入数据编写插入列数据的方法在main方法中调用查看执行结果案例四、查看一条数据编写

Hbase解决ERROR: KeeperErrorCode = ConnectionLoss for /hbase/master报错

1、在单机模式中,要先修改一个文件:/usr/local/hbase/conf/hbase-site.xmlhbase-site.xml内容:hbase.rootdirfile:///usr/local/hbase/hbase-tmp保存运行start-hbase.shhbaseshell报错报错原因:可能是因为之前启动过hadoop,然后里面/usr/local/hbase/hbase-tmp有hbase.id不一致的原因导致的解决办法:将之前的hbase-site.xml的内容修改为hbase.rootdirfile:///usr/local/hbase/hbase-tmp1成功运行hba

实验三 HBase1.2.6安装及配置

系列文章目录实验一VMware17虚拟机下安装Ubuntu16.04实验二Hdoop2.7.6+JDK1.8+SSH的安装部署与基本操作实验三HBase1.2.6安装及配置文章目录系列文章目录前言一、HBase1.2.6的安装二、HBase1.2.6的配置2.1单机模式配置2.2伪分布式模式配置总结参考前言在安装HBase1.2.6之前,需要安装好hadoop2.7.6。本篇文章参考:HBase2.2.2安装和编程实践指南一、HBase1.2.6的安装Hbase下载两种方式:其一是去官网下载:http://archive.apache.org/dist/hbase/其二是在终端通过wget命令